--- Comment #4 from janus at gcc dot gnu.org ---
(In reply to Hossein Talebi from comment #3)
> Will it be fixed in gfortran 4.8 or 4.9?
Since I already found out what goes wrong, it will pretty certainly get fixed
on the trunk (to-be-4.9) soon. Since it is not a regression, probably no
backporting to 4.8 will be done.
In any case: The problem was that 'gfc_find_intrinsic_vtab' failed to handle
BT_CLASS. The following patch fixes it (and does some minor cleanup):
